Pomeranian Puppy Training

Successfully raising your adorable Pomeranian canine requires understanding . These lively companions are known for their stubborn nature, so positive training is vital . Begin with basic obedience commands , such as sit , here , and release. Use tasty treats and encouraging copyright to encourage your small friend. Potty training can be a hurdle , so create a schedule and praise successes. Familiarization is equally important; introduce your Pom to new people, locations, and canines from a tender age. Explore enrolling in a puppy class for expert guidance and to help your puppy acquire good behaviors. Don’t forget to keep training sessions short and playful to preserve their attention .
